Description

The sport climbing technique of deep-water soloing is highly addictive and enjoyable, and I invite you to join me on this full-day of soloing on the gorgeous cliffs of Menorca’s South Coast, as we traipse and travail around the endless hidden nooks and crannies of the cliffs whilst admiring the glorious conditions of great weather, plentiful climbing options and the beautiful Mediterranean Sea around us.

Menorca is one of the Spanish Balearic Islands located in the Mediterranean Sea and is known for its rich biodiversity, endless white-sand beaches, unique culture that is distinct from Spain itself, and its agreeable climate all-year-round.

Our adventure begins in the morning when we meet in the port of Mao, from where we will head via boat to the South Coast cliffs, where the climbing is held.

Once there we run through all relevant safety procedures, and it is then time to start deep-water soloing!

This particular area of the island is well-regarded as somewhat of a deep-water soling mecca, as there is an abundance of climbing routes for people of different levels of ability, from beginner to expert, and the idyllic ambiance and surroundings appeal to many.

Some of the best areas to indulge in deep-water soling include Cala Rafalet, Alcaufar, Es Canutells, Cales Coves and Cala’n Porter.

It is hard to overstate just how sumptuous and exquisite the climbing areas are, as the crystal-clear water, blue skies and nearby lush green vegetation make it feel like you are somewhere from a movie or advertisement.

After a whole day of deep-water soling, we finish by heading back to Mao, weary and content at having experienced such a thrilling, stunning day.
